Disability Ramp Installation in Conroe, TX
Disability ramp installation services provide a practical solution for improving accessibility on residential properties in Conroe, TX and surrounding areas. These services cover a variety of projects, including the addition of ramps to entryways, porches, or decks, as well as modifications to existing structures to ensure smooth and safe passage for wheelchairs, walkers, or other mobility aids. Homeowners often seek these installations to enhance independence, comply with accessibility needs, or make their homes safer and more accommodating for residents or visitors with mobility challenges.
Property owners interested in disability ramp installation typically want to understand the different types of ramps available, such as portable, modular, or custom-built options, and how they can best suit their property’s layout and individual needs. It's also important to consider factors like the ramp’s slope, material durability, and integration with existing entrances. Clear information about the scope of work and any property modifications required can help homeowners make informed decisions about improving accessibility in their homes.

Disability Ramp Installation Questions
What types of properties can benefit from disability ramp installation? Residential homes, commercial buildings, and public facilities can all be improved with accessible ramps to enhance mobility and safety.
What materials are commonly used for disability ramps? Durable materials like aluminum, steel, and weather-resistant composite are typically used for long-lasting, safe ramps.
Are there different ramp styles available? Yes, options include straight, L-shaped, and modular ramps to suit various property layouts and accessibility needs.
What should property owners consider before installing a ramp? It’s important to assess the location, space availability, and specific accessibility requirements to choose the right ramp solution.
